const FIXED_LOCAL_INVITE_STATE_MARKER: &str = "fix_local_invite_state";
async fn fix_local_invite_state(services: &Services) -> Result {
// Clean up the effects of !1249 by caching stripped state for invites
type KeyVal<'a> = (Key<'a>, Raw<Vec<AnyStrippedStateEvent>>);
type Key<'a> = (&'a UserId, &'a RoomId);
let db = &services.db;
let cork = db.cork_and_sync();
let userroomid_invitestate = services.db["userroomid_invitestate"].clone();
// for each user invited to a room
let fixed = userroomid_invitestate.stream()
// if they're a local user on this homeserver
.try_filter(|((user_id, _), _): &KeyVal<'_>| ready(services.globals.user_is_local(user_id)))
.and_then(async |((user_id, room_id), stripped_state): KeyVal<'_>| Ok::<_, conduwuit::Error>((user_id.to_owned(), room_id.to_owned(), stripped_state.deserialize()?)))
.try_fold(0_usize, async |mut fixed, (user_id, room_id, stripped_state)| {
// and their invite state is None
if stripped_state.is_empty()
// and they are actually invited to the room
&& let Ok(membership_event) = services.rooms.state_accessor.room_state_get(&room_id, &StateEventType::RoomMember, user_id.as_str()).await
&& membership_event.get_content::<RoomMemberEventContent>().is_ok_and(|content| content.membership == MembershipState::Invite)
// and the invite was sent by a local user
&& services.globals.user_is_local(&membership_event.sender) {
// build and save stripped state for their invite in the database
let stripped_state = services.rooms.state.summary_stripped(&membership_event, &room_id).await;
userroomid_invitestate.put((&user_id, &room_id), Json(stripped_state));
fixed = fixed.saturating_add(1);
}
Ok((fixed))
})
.await?;
drop(cork);
info!(?fixed, "Fixed local invite state cache entries.");
db["global"].insert(FIXED_LOCAL_INVITE_STATE_MARKER, []);
db.db.sort()?;
Ok(())
}
